Kennel cough can takes a really long time to get rid of. When Sissy had it, my vet gave her a steroid to help with her lungs. That seemed to help with the coughing. I want to say it was 10 day script where she started with a whole pill, then got 1/2 pills for several days, then down to 1/4 pills. She was on an antibiotic as well. It can turn into pneumonia, so don't play around. Get a humidifier (that you would use in an infant/child's room, turn the shower on hot & shut the bathroom room and sit in their with him and rub his neck/chest when he is coughing to help calm him down.
